Jefferson City Missouri News - An 18-year-old Missouri girl who repeatedly stabbed a 9-year-old girl in the chest, slicing her throat and strangling her was sentenced today to life in prison with the possibility of parole.
Alyssa Bustamante was just 15-years-old when she led police to the shallow grave in her neighborhood where she buried 9-year-old Elizabeth Olten of Jefferson Missouri after murdering her in October of 2009.
According to the Associated Press, Bustamante pleaded guilty to "Second-Degree Murder And Armed Criminal Action," and avoided a trial where she was charged with "First Degree Murder" where she would have faced life in prison without parole.
Along with her life sentence, Bustamante was also given a 30-year prison term for the "Armed Criminal Action" charge.
The AP reported that Elizabeth Olten's mother Patty Preiss sat silently, staring forward while Bustamante made an apology for the murder in court today. The AP said Preiss called Bustamante an evil monster and declared that she hated her before the sentencing.
According to the Huff Post, Bustamante's defense attorneys attempted to build their case by saying that Bustamante had a troubled childhood, and the increased dosage of her Prozac heightened her mood swings and made her more prone to violence in the weeks leading to the murder of her neighbor Elizabeth Olten.
